Is there an easy way to remove all audio tracks except English?  I see there’s a plug-in that can drop specific audio languages, but it requires you to list all of them that you want dropped, and I have no idea what ones I have.  I just know I want them all dropped except English.
This sounds good in theory. But in practice you will regret that approach when you end up with files with no audio tracks in them because the language was unknown.

Unmanic can be run multiple times against your library. If you run it and then find that some of your files had languages that you didn't want, just update the plugin settings and run the library scan again.

7 hours ago, feins said:

Anyone could help why some of the file grow in size instead after convert to H265. 

Just a guess but maybe your h265 plug-in CRF value is too low , also you want to add the "reject if larger than original" plug-in to avoid the replace of the original file if the transcoded file is larger
